GEE Model for Speeded Trust Task
From preregistration:
For the speeded trust task, we will fit a GEE regression model with trustworthiness ratings for each target face as the outcome and target race (within subjects—will be dummy coded with White as the comparison group), condition (between subjects), and their interactions as predictors.
Findings:
- The comparison group is White faces in the stable condition. The
intercept is 3.1 on a scale from 1 to 5 (3 midpoint) with a higher score
indicating greater trust.
- Main effects
- There is a main effect of condition such that participants in the
fluid condition report slightly less trust overall than participants in
the stable condition.
- There is also a main effect of the Multiracial dummy code such that participants in both conditions report slightly less trust for Multiracial faces relative to White faces.
- There is also a main effect of the Black dummy code such that
participants in both conditions report slightly less trust for Black
faces relative to White faces.
- There is a main effect of condition such that participants in the
fluid condition report slightly less trust overall than participants in
the stable condition.
- All of these main effects are qualified by significant interactions.
- There is an interaction between condition and the Multiracial dummy code such that participants show lower trust for multiracial people in the fluid condition relative to the stable condition. There is no significant difference between conditions when faces are not multiracial.
- There is an interaction between condition and the Black dummy code such that people in the fluid condition show less trust for faces that are not Black than participants in the stable condition. There is no significant difference between conditions when faces are Black. This one doesn’t really make much sense to me and I think it may be driven by multiracial faces, especially as the means really aren’t that difference compared to the Black faces.

T-tests for main dependent variables for differences between conditions
From preregistration:
For each of the five other dependent variables (listed below), we will run independent samples T-tests to determine if there is any difference between participants who read the fluidity article and participants who read the stability article.
Trust Survey
Findings:
There is not a significant difference in explicit trust on the trust survey between conditions.

Exploratory Analyses.
From Preregistration:
“We will run an exploratory independent samples T-test to determine if there is any difference in race essentialism between participants who read the fluidity article and participants who read the stability article. If we find that there are no differences in race essentialism between conditions, we will examine whether race essentialism moderates the relationship between which article participants read and each of the six dependent variables.”
Race Essentialism
T-test
Findings:
There is not a significant difference in race essentialism between conditions Thus, we will move forward to examine whether race essentialism moderates the relationship between condition and the dependent variables.

Speeded trust task by condition + race essentialism as moderator
From preregistration:
“For the speeded trust task, we will first calculate a White/Multiracial trust difference score by subtracting participant’s average trust ratings for all multiracial targets from participant’s average trust ratings for all White targets, with a higher number indicating greater trust towards White targets relative to multiracial targets. We then will fit a linear regression model with the White/Multiracial trust difference score as the outcome and condition, race essentialism, and the interaction term between the two as predictors. If we find that the interactions is significant, we will conduct simple slopes analysis to probe the interaction.”
Findings:
- Main Effects
- There is no main effect of condition. Confused by this as there is
when analyzed with the GEE.
- There is a main effect of race essentialism such that participants who are more essentialist about race show greater trust towards White targets relative to Multiracial targets.
- There is no main effect of condition. Confused by this as there is
when analyzed with the GEE.
- Interaction
- There is no significant interaction. In other words, race essentialism does not moderate the relationship between condition and trust.
